Patrick Nulty initially claimed that his phone had been hacked, when confronted with allegations that he sent a sexually explicit facebook message to a schoolgirl.

That's according to the Sunday World which today published revelations that forced the TD's dramatic resignation last night.

The independent deputy admitted he did send the message after geo-tagging data proved it had come from Leinster House.

In his resignation statement Mr Nulty said he had failed to meet the standards he holds for himself - personally and politically.

The message was one of several explicit messages the 31 year old TD sent to female constituents.

The TD's resignation means a by-election is now due to take place in the Dublin West constituency.
